12.07.2015 Views

Targeting Footprint Selection by Technology in the Allegro PCB Editor

Targeting Footprint Selection by Technology in the Allegro PCB Editor

Targeting Footprint Selection by Technology in the Allegro PCB Editor

SHOW MORE
SHOW LESS
  • No tags were found...

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

<strong>Technology</strong> Specific LibrariesCreate technology specific libraries to separateunique footpr<strong>in</strong>ts. Configure <strong>the</strong> <strong>Allegro</strong>psmpath to po<strong>in</strong>t to only <strong>the</strong> necessary libraries.Issues: Does not work with mixed technologies <strong>in</strong> <strong>the</strong> samedesign The psmpath needs to be set at <strong>the</strong> design level thatcorresponds to <strong>the</strong> appropriate technologyM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


<strong>Technology</strong> Selector Features (cont.) Makes use of new 15.5.1 directive(ALT_SYMBOLS_HARD=‘TRUE’ )to provide desired control of JEDEC_TYPEand ALT_SYMBOLS Graphical User Interface to manage sett<strong>in</strong>gs Integrated seamlessly <strong>in</strong>to <strong>PCB</strong> design flowpartof "net<strong>in</strong>" functionM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


<strong>Technology</strong> Selector Features (cont.) Supports corporate standards via selectable,pre-def<strong>in</strong>ed <strong>Technology</strong> Templates 3 control levels – Exclude, Include or Bypass Error/Warn<strong>in</strong>g report<strong>in</strong>gM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


<strong>Technology</strong> Selector Features (cont.) Schematic-def<strong>in</strong>ed JEDEC_TYPES arehonored. Current implementation requires all symbolnames to conta<strong>in</strong> a technology specific suffix OS <strong>in</strong>dependentM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


3 Control LevelsExclude - This is <strong>the</strong> default mode and is used on all newdesigns. It keeps only <strong>the</strong> user specified matches. Allo<strong>the</strong>r symbols are removed from <strong>the</strong> pstchip.dat file. Thisoption prevents any non-preferred symbols from be<strong>in</strong>gplaced <strong>in</strong> <strong>the</strong> design.Include - This is a legacy mode that is available for olddesigns which may conta<strong>in</strong> a mix of technologies but <strong>the</strong>user does not want to change any exist<strong>in</strong>g footpr<strong>in</strong>ts. Theuser can still order <strong>the</strong> footpr<strong>in</strong>ts so <strong>the</strong> correct footpr<strong>in</strong>t isavailable on <strong>the</strong> cursor but it will not change any parts thatare already placed. All non-match<strong>in</strong>g symbols areappended to <strong>the</strong> end of <strong>the</strong> ALT_SYMBOLS str<strong>in</strong>g.Bypass - If user saves a blank preference list, technologyselector will <strong>by</strong>pass pstchip.dat process<strong>in</strong>g.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


FL symbolPlaces onBottom sideIR symbolPlaces onTop sidePTF Part<strong>Selection</strong>Packager AssignsJEDEC_TYPE &ALT_SYMBOLS<strong>Technology</strong>SelectorReorders listImport Netlist<strong>in</strong>to <strong>Allegro</strong>New defaultorder assigneddur<strong>in</strong>g placementOrig<strong>in</strong>alpstchip.datUpdatedpstchip.datReorderHigh Level OverviewM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


Runn<strong>in</strong>g <strong>Technology</strong> Selector1) Select <strong>the</strong> packaged DirectoryM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


2) Select <strong>Technology</strong> Preferences* Parameters only needto be set once unlessuser decides to changetechnologiesM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


3) Select Execute4) Run net<strong>in</strong>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


Error check<strong>in</strong>g and report<strong>in</strong>gErrorsWarn<strong>in</strong>gs- No Top or Bottom symbol available- Packaged directory or packager files miss<strong>in</strong>g- Preferred Symbol is available to TOP side onlyor to BOTTOM side only- Schematic-def<strong>in</strong>ed JEDEC_TYPE def<strong>in</strong>ed- No preferences (<strong>by</strong>pass mode)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


footpr<strong>in</strong>t_selector.logM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


Library sett<strong>in</strong>gsOrig<strong>in</strong>al pstchip.dat file def<strong>in</strong>ition:JEDEC_TYPE = ‘RC0603_FL’;ALT_SYMBOLS = ‘(RC0603_HD, RC0603_WV,RC0603_IR, RC0603)’* All available technologies are def<strong>in</strong>ed <strong>in</strong> <strong>the</strong> libraryas ei<strong>the</strong>r <strong>the</strong> JEDEC_TYPE or ALT_SYMBOLSM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


<strong>Technology</strong> selector (EXCLUDE MODE):User def<strong>in</strong>ed technology preferences:Top=IRBottom=WVnonpreferred=exclude-----------------------------------------------------------------------------pstchip.dat after runn<strong>in</strong>g <strong>Technology</strong> Selector:JEDEC_TYPE='RC0603_IR';ALT_SYMBOLS='(TOP:RC0603_IR;BOTTOM:RC0603_WV)';ALT_SYMBOLS_HARD='TRUE';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


<strong>Technology</strong> selector (INCLUDE MODE):User def<strong>in</strong>ed technology preferences:Top=IRBottom=WVnonpreferred=<strong>in</strong>clude-------------------------------------------------------------------------------pstchip.dat after runn<strong>in</strong>g <strong>Technology</strong> Selector:JEDEC_TYPE='RC0603_IR‘;ALT_SYMBOLS='(TOP:RC0603_IR,RC0603_FL,RC0603_HD,RC0603_WV, RC0603 ;BOTTOM:RC0603_WV,RC0603_FL,RC0603_HD,RC0603_IR,RC0603)ALT_SYMBOLS_HARD='TRUE';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


System Configurationfpma<strong>in</strong>.il - ma<strong>in</strong> skill program – conta<strong>in</strong>s a path to atemplate area for <strong>the</strong> follow<strong>in</strong>g set up files.suffixes_all.txt - conta<strong>in</strong>s all possible technologytypes and def<strong>in</strong>itions.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


<strong>Technology</strong> Templates – ( *_defaults.txt )Motor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005


DEMO - QUESTIONSMotorola Document Classification, File Name, Rev NumberAdd additional legal text here if required <strong>by</strong> your local Legal Counsel.MOTOROLA and <strong>the</strong> Stylized M Logo are registered <strong>in</strong> <strong>the</strong> US Patent & Trademark Office.All o<strong>the</strong>r product or service names are <strong>the</strong> property of <strong>the</strong>ir respective owners. © Motorola, Inc. 2005

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!